Your role Corpay is currently looking to hire a Sales Trainer within our Allstar Business Solutions division. This position falls under our Fuel & Fleet Payments line of business and is located in our Swindon office. In this role your key objective will be to provide sales training & coaching to the Inside Sales teams to ensure our teams are continually working at an optimum level of performance and their training needs are being supported at all times.

What you'll be doing Reporting to the Sales Academy Manager, you will have the opportunity to work with a broad range of stakeholders at all levels across the sales organisation in the UK.

How We Work As a Sales Trainer, you will be based from our Swindon office. Our business operating hours are Monday – Friday, 8:30am – 5.00pm. Corpay will set you up for success by providing: an assigned workspace in office, company‑issued equipment, formal, hands‑on training.

Role Responsibilities

  • Support the setup of new starter inductions, along with ongoing training and development programs across all sales channels.
  • Manage training itineraries, meeting room management, manager resource scheduling and other administrative tasks required to run inductions, onboarding and ongoing training.
  • Coordinate training and coaching sessions for the sales teams.
  • Contribute to the design and development of training, coaching and support solutions to result in continuous improvement.
  • Implement responsibilities of working in an environment with regulated products.
  • Maintain and contribute to existing and new tools that enable sales people to increase their sales knowledge and improve their skills.
  • Work effectively with other team members to help generate a supportive team culture.
  • Display positive behaviours at all times that encourage and motivate other colleagues and promote a positive working environment.

Qualifications & Skills

  • Experience coaching in a sales or contact centre environment is advantageous.
  • Ability to create training packs, whether classroom, virtual or e‑Learning, along with support materials.
  • Inside sales experience with a proven track record of achieving set goals and targets.
  • Comfortable delivering presentations.
  • Understanding of training and coaching tools and techniques.
  • Understanding the requirements of working around regulated products.
  • Willingness to research new techniques in sales training.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• Organised and time‑management ability.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office.
  • Self‑motivated and driven to complete actions within set time‑frames.
